What Ofsted said
From the inspection on 2 November 2022
St Michael's Woolmer Green is a friendly school where pupils are keen to live out the school's vision to 'Shine as lights in the world'. They work hard and have positive attitudes toward learning. Pupils show respect for others and are accepting of difference. New pupils are warmly welcomed into the inclusive school community. Pupils respond well to staff's high expectations. Low-level disruption is rare, and classrooms are calm and purposeful places of learning. Teachers encourage pupils to take responsibility for their learning. Pupils are resilient and know that making mistakes is okay because it helps them learn. Leaders provide pupils with a wide range of activities to build their character and broaden their experiences. The lunchtime knitting club is particularly popular. Year 6 pupils relish the responsibility of looking after their Reception buddies. Pupils feel safe at school. They learn how to manage friendships and recognise bullying. They say bullying sometimes happens, but adults deal with it well. Leaders prioritise well- being. They ensure pupils know how to keep themselves healthy in body and mind. As a result, pupils thrive.
What the school should improve
- Curriculum planning in several subjects is new. This means pupils are learning a lot of fresh content without all the prerequisite knowledge required to understand this. Subject leaders must continue to develop their curriculum plans and use regular checks to ensure staff are following these plans as they intend.
